|
|
|
<navbar fixed title="问医生" custom-style="background:{{background}}" back>
|
|
|
|
<van-icon name="arrow-left" slot="left" size="18px" color="#000" bind:tap="handleBack" />
|
|
|
|
</navbar>
|
|
|
|
<view
|
|
|
|
class="page"
|
|
|
|
style="background: url('{{imageUrl}}bg7.png?t={{Timestamp}}') no-repeat top center/100% 602rpx;padding-top:{{pageTop+21}}px;"
|
|
|
|
>
|
|
|
|
<view class="page-container" id="page-container">
|
|
|
|
<scroll-view
|
|
|
|
class="scroll-view"
|
|
|
|
scroll-y="{{true}}"
|
|
|
|
scroll-top="{{scrollTop}}"
|
|
|
|
scroll-into-view="{{scrollIntoView}}"
|
|
|
|
scroll-with-animation
|
|
|
|
bindscrolltoupper="scrolltoupper"
|
|
|
|
>
|
|
|
|
<view class="first-ask" wx:if="{{headerQuestionList.length}}">
|
|
|
|
<view class="f-header">
|
|
|
|
<view class="left">
|
|
|
|
<view class="doctor-list">
|
|
|
|
<view class="doctor-item">
|
|
|
|
<image
|
|
|
|
class="avatar"
|
|
|
|
src="https://pic1.zhimg.com/50/v2-8cfef5f9ea7d15963af2277c6814f152_720w.jpg?source=2c26e567"
|
|
|
|
></image>
|
|
|
|
<view class="name">王青</view>
|
|
|
|
</view>
|
|
|
|
<view class="doctor-item">
|
|
|
|
<image
|
|
|
|
class="avatar"
|
|
|
|
src="https://pic1.zhimg.com/50/v2-8cfef5f9ea7d15963af2277c6814f152_720w.jpg?source=2c26e567"
|
|
|
|
></image>
|
|
|
|
<view class="name">刘湖飞</view>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
<view class="more" bind:tap="handleDoctorList">
|
|
|
|
查看医生介绍
|
|
|
|
<van-icon name="arrow" />
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
<view class="f-list">
|
|
|
|
<view class="content">你好王青,有什么问题我们可以帮助到您?</view>
|
|
|
|
<view
|
|
|
|
class="l-item"
|
|
|
|
wx:for="{{headerQuestionList}}"
|
|
|
|
wx:key="Id"
|
|
|
|
bind:tap="handleHeaderQuestion"
|
|
|
|
data-index="{{index}}"
|
|
|
|
>
|
|
|
|
{{item.Question}}
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
<view wx:for="{{messageList}}" wx:key="msgId" wx:for-item="message" wx:for-index="mIndex" id="view{{mIndex}}">
|
|
|
|
<view class="date" wx:if="{{message.showTime}}">{{message.msgCreateTimeName}}</view>
|
|
|
|
<view class="doctor" wx:if="{{message.msgFromType==='2'}}">
|
|
|
|
<view class="avatar">
|
|
|
|
<image class="a-img" mode="aspectFill" src="{{imageUrl}}avatar1.png?t={{Timestamp}}"></image>
|
|
|
|
</view>
|
|
|
|
<view class="d-container">
|
|
|
|
<view class="guide" wx:if="{{message.msgContentType==='5'}}">
|
|
|
|
<view class="title">{{message.welcomeMsg.title}}</view>
|
|
|
|
<view class="sub-title">{{message.welcomeMsg.questionDes}}</view>
|
|
|
|
<view class="list">
|
|
|
|
<view
|
|
|
|
class="l-item"
|
|
|
|
wx:for="{{message.welcomeMsg.hotQuestion}}"
|
|
|
|
wx:key="questionId"
|
|
|
|
bind:tap="handleHot"
|
|
|
|
data-mindex="{{mIndex}}"
|
|
|
|
data-index="{{index}}"
|
|
|
|
>
|
|
|
|
<view class="order">{{index+1}}</view>
|
|
|
|
<view class="content">{{item.question}}</view>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
<view class="tip">
|
|
|
|
{{message.welcomeMsg.guideClick}}
|
|
|
|
<image class="icon" src="{{imageUrl}}/doctor/icon-down1.png?t={{Timestamp}}"></image>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
<view class="message" wx:elif="{{message.msgContentType==='1'}}">
|
|
|
|
<view>{{message.msgContent }}</view>
|
|
|
|
<view class="reference" wx:if="{{message.Reference}}">{{message.Reference}}</view>
|
|
|
|
<view class="m-footer" wx:if="{{message.HasAnswer}}" bind:tap="handleLike" data-index="{{mIndex}}">
|
|
|
|
<image wx:if="{{message.IsLike}}" class="icon" src="{{imageUrl}}icon8.png?t={{Timestamp}}"></image>
|
|
|
|
<image wx:else class="icon" src="{{imageUrl}}icon10.png?t={{Timestamp}}"></image>
|
|
|
|
<view class="num {{detail.IsLike && 'active'}}" wx:if="{{message.LikeTimes>0}}">
|
|
|
|
{{message.LikeTimes}}
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
<view class="patient" wx:if="{{message.msgFromType==='1'}}">
|
|
|
|
<view class="p-container">
|
|
|
|
<view class="message" wx:if="{{message.msgContentType==='1'}}">{{message.msgContent}}</view>
|
|
|
|
</view>
|
|
|
|
<view class="avatar">
|
|
|
|
<image class="a-img" mode="aspectFill" src="{{userInfo.Avatar}}"></image>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
<view id="place" class="place"></view>
|
|
|
|
</scroll-view>
|
|
|
|
</view>
|
|
|
|
<view class="page-footer {{expend && 'expend'}}" catch:tap="handleFooter">
|
|
|
|
<view class="title">
|
|
|
|
<image class="icon" src="{{imageUrl}}icon11.png?t={{Timestamp}}"></image>
|
|
|
|
我要提问
|
|
|
|
</view>
|
|
|
|
<view class="tabs" wx:if="{{expend}}">
|
|
|
|
<view
|
|
|
|
class="tab {{questionActive === index && 'active'}}"
|
|
|
|
wx:for="{{questionList}}"
|
|
|
|
wx:key="typeId"
|
|
|
|
catch:tap="handleQuestionTab"
|
|
|
|
data-index="{{index}}"
|
|
|
|
>
|
|
|
|
{{item.Name}}
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
<view class="list" wx:if="{{expend}}">
|
|
|
|
<view
|
|
|
|
class="l-item"
|
|
|
|
wx:for="{{questionActiveList}}"
|
|
|
|
wx:key="questionId"
|
|
|
|
bind:tap="handleQuestion"
|
|
|
|
data-index="{{index}}"
|
|
|
|
>
|
|
|
|
<view class="order">{{index+1}}</view>
|
|
|
|
<view class="content">{{item.Question}}</view>
|
|
|
|
<van-icon color="#ADB3B4" name="arrow" />
|
|
|
|
</view>
|
|
|
|
<image class="none" src="{{imageUrl}}none.png" mode="widthFix" wx:if="{{!questionActiveList.length}}"></image>
|
|
|
|
</view>
|
|
|
|
</view>
|
|
|
|
</view>
|